Find the volume of a cube one face of which has an area of 81m square

To find the volume of a cube, we need to know the length of one side of the cube.

In this case, we are given that one face of the cube has an area of 81 square meters. The area of a square can be found by squaring the length of one side.

So, let's find the length of one side:

√81 = 9

Therefore, the length of one side of the cube is 9 meters.

Now that we know the length of one side, we can calculate the volume of the cube. The volume of a cube is given by the formula:

Volume = length × width × height

Since a cube has all sides equal in length, in this case, the length, width, and height are all 9 meters.

Volume = 9 × 9 × 9 = 729 cubic meters

Therefore, the volume of the cube is 729 cubic meters.
